#133000 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#133000 is composed of 7.5% red, 18.8% green and 0%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 60.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 100% yellow and 81.2% black. It has a hue angle of 96.3 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 9.4%. #133000 color hex could be obtained by blending #266000 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#003300.

● #133000 color description : Very dark (mostly black) green.
#133000 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#133000 has RGB values of R:19, G:48, B:0 and CMYK values of C:0.6, M:0, Y:1, K:0.81. Its decimal value is 1257472.
